From Ikorodu To National Icon
Funke Akindele is the second of three children born to a medical doctor mother and a retired school principal father. She attended Grace Children’s School in Gbagada before obtaining an OND in Mass Communication from Moshood Abiola Polytechnic. She later earned a Law degree from the University of Lagos.

She first became widely known for playing “Bisi” in the UNFPA-sponsored sitcom I Need to Know, which ran from 1998 to 2002. Her major breakthrough came with Jenifa, for which she won the Africa Movie Academy Award for Best Actress in a Leading Role in 2009. She later reprised the popular character in The Return of Jenifa and the television series Jenifa’s Diary.
Her work on Jenifa’s Diary earned her AMVCA Best Actress in a Comedy wins in 2016, 2017, 2020 and 2022. She now holds the record for the most AMVCA wins by an actress, with six.

Funke Akindele And Her Box Office Records
This year’s birthday celebration comes after another major achievement in Akindele’s career. Her 2025 film Behind The Scenes became the first Nollywood movie to cross the ₦2 billion mark at the Nigerian box office. The film passed ₦2.1 billion in ticket sales, setting a new record for Nigerian cinema.
The Federal Government, through the National Orientation Agency, praised the achievement and described it as a major moment for Nigeria’s creative industry.
The success of Behind The Scenes further strengthened Akindele’s position among the biggest commercial names in African cinema. Her previous films, including Omo Ghetto: The Saga, Battle on Buka Street and Everybody Loves Jenifa, had already established her as a consistent force at the box office.
By early 2026, Behind The Scenes had reportedly moved beyond the ₦2.5 billion mark, surpassing Everybody Loves Jenifa as the highest-grossing Nigerian film in the West African market.
The achievement also added to Akindele’s record as the only filmmaker to have crossed the ₦1 billion mark three separate times, while her cumulative box office earnings have placed her at the top of Nigeria’s directing charts.

In January 2026, the National Film and Video Censors Board also recognised her contribution to the Nigerian box office, praising her continued commercial success and influence on the industry.
A Career Built On Storytelling And Impact
Beyond acting, Funke is a producer, director and CEO of Scene One Film Production. She made her directorial debut with Your Excellency in 2019 and has since worked on major productions including A Tribe Called Judah, Battle on Buka Street and Everybody Loves Jenifa.
Much of her appeal has come from her ability to combine comedy, family themes and social issues in stories that connect with Nigerian audiences. Her films have also attracted viewers outside Nigeria, giving local stories a stronger presence among African and diaspora audiences.
In December 2024, Akindele was appointed a UNAIDS National Goodwill Ambassador for Nigeria, with the role focusing on HIV prevention and awareness.

She has also worked with several major brands, including Dettol, IrokoTV and Keystone Bank. Her political journey has also been part of her public profile. In 2022, she was selected as the running mate to the PDP candidate in the 2023 Lagos State governorship election.

What’s Next For The Nollywood Star

Funke Akindele is not slowing down. In August 2026, she announced The Four, which is scheduled for theatrical release on December 11, 2026. The upcoming project will be another major release following the success of Behind The Scenes.
